Subject: Tile cache layer shipping in next release

Plugin authors: the new tile-rendering cache layer in Mapwright 4.2 changes how rendered tiles are invalidated. If your plugin writes directly to the tile store, switch to the new invalidate() hook before the cutover. Old direct writes will be silently dropped after this release. Test against the staging channel this week. Docs are in the Mapwright plugin handbook under Caching. The build to test against is listed below.

pipeline stamp: htk21_cc68b8e00e3cb5ca75ae8

Ticket: the metrics-aggregation sidecar on the Quillbend cluster drops counters during pod restarts, so dashboards show dips that aren't real. Workaround is to buffer to disk before flush; a fix is in review. New folks: don't page on-call for these dips. The affected sidecar build is identified by the token below.

pipeline stamp: htk9_608b8770b

Subject: Handover — stale-cache postmortem follow-ups

Hi all,

The Bramblecart stale-cache incident writeup is finalized in the runbook repo. Remaining action item: the cache-purge hook now ships as a signed sidecar, and every release manager must re-sign it when cutting a build. For continuity, I'm including the current signing key directly below so future maintainers aren't blocked.

deploy key for kagup-bawig: bky9_ZMq28eTw9